Finger   (Also see Dye.) Fingers are the brother’s children, since it is believed that the hand represents the brother. Those of the right hand refer to the Muslims  five compulsory daily prayers. The left hand fingers are the children of the brother or sister. The thumb is the dawn prayer, the index finger the noon prayer, the middle finger the early afternoon prayer, the ring finger, the sunset prayer, and the little finger the evening prayer.
• Having long fingers: The dreamer observes his religious duties, especially prayer. The reverse is also true.
• The imam  (the Muslims  spiritual leader) having long fingers: He is too greedy, tyrannical, and unfair to his subjects.
• A finger falling: Will abandon the related prayer.
• Seeing one finger in the place of another: The dreamer is performing the right prayer at the wrong time.
• Biting somebody’s fingertips: The bitten one is impolite, but the dreamer is inflicting too severe a punishment on him. Dream Interpreter: Various Islamic Scholars

Arabic months (Lunar months) : 1- Muharram; 2- Safar; 3- Rabi-ul-Awwal; 4- Rabi-al-Thani; 5- Jamada-al-Awwal; 6- Jamada-al-Thani; 7- Rajab; 8- Shaaban; 9- Ramadan; 10- Shawwal; 11- Zul-Qidah; 12- Zul-Hijjah) Seeing a dream during the month of Muharram means that the dream is most true as it is seen. Thus, having a dream during the month of Muharram could be even called a vision and it never fails. Such a dream means success, relief from difficulties, release from a prison, or recovering from an illness. If the person had retreated from his town, he will return to it. This interpretation is based on the story of Allah's prophet Jonah, Alayhi-Salam, after he emerged from the belly of the whale. Perhaps the person in the dream may face a great spiritual challenge in his life, or it could mean the death of a great man of knowledge or the emergence of such a Gnostic or wise man in that city. If the person seeing the dream is a sinner, it means dream means will repent of his sins, for Allah Almighty has accepted the repentance of Adam, Alayhi-Salam, during that month. If the person in the dream is one who hopes for a station of honor, he will attain it, because Allah Almighty has raised the prophet Enoch (Idris) Alayhi-Salam, to a high station during that month. If a traveller sees a dream during that month, it means that he will safely return home from a long journey, because it is the month in which the prophet Noah Alayhi-Salam, was saved with his people, and it is the month in which the arc settle on top of Mount Judiyyi. If the seer desires a son, then he will beget a righteous son, because it is the month in which Allah's prophets Abraham and Jesus, Alayhi-Salam, were born. If the person he is dream is suffering from tight financial circumstances and if he desired a wayout, it means that he will see the light or escape from the danger of his enemy, because this is the month in which Allah's prophet Abraham Alayhi-Salam was saved from the fire of Nimrod, or perhaps, if he had followed a path of innovation and falsehood, he will turn back to Allah Almighty and repent of his sin, because it is also the month in which Allah Almighty forgave the prophet David, Alayhi-Salam. If the person in the dream is impeached from his leadership position or stripped from his status, he will return to his office and regain honor, because it is also the month in which Allah Almighty returned the prophet Solomon to his kingdom. If one is bedridden, it means that he will recover from his illness, because it is the month in which the prophet Job (Alayhi-Salam) recovered from his illness, or perhaps it could mean that one will be sent as an emissary with a mission, or as an ambassador, because it is during this month that Allah Almighty spoke to His prophet Moses Alayhi-Salam. As for the second lunar month, known in Arabic as afar, having a dream during it could be interpreted as follows; If one is pessimistic about what he saw, then it could mean the opposite. If he is sick, it means recovering from his illness. If one is needy, it means that his needs will be satisfied. If one is suffering from stress and worries, it means that they can cause him no harm.
